The Magdalen House (Maggie's)


  • Mission

    The mission of The Magdalen House is to help women achieve sobriety and sustain recovery from alcoholism at no cost and based on 12-Step spiritual principles.

    About Us

    The Magdalen House is a 501(c)(3) non-profit organization incorporated in May 1987 to assist suffering alcoholic women who had no insurance, no money and no hope. It is the only facility in Dallas that offers a non-medical detox at no-cost to the women. The House has 14 beds for clients, who are accepted on a first-come-first-served basis for a 14-day stay. During this time, they are introduced to the tools of recovery through exposure to a 12-step program. Members of Alcoholics Anonymous (a separate entity) bring meetings daily to The Magdalen House, and share AA’s message of recovery with the clients.
